Personal Details and Biography
Detail | Information |
---|---|
Full Name | Richard Bruce Cheney |
Date of Birth | January 30, 1941 |
Place of Birth | Lincoln, Nebraska, U.S. |
Spouse | Lynne Ann Vincent (married 1964) |
Children | Elizabeth Cheney, Mary Cheney |
Political Party | Republican |
Education | University of Wyoming (B.A., M.A.) |
Notable Roles | 46th Vice President of the United States (2001-2009) Secretary of Defense (1989-1993) U.S. Representative for Wyoming (1979-1989) White House Chief of Staff (1975-1977) CEO of Halliburton (1995-2000) |

Early Career and Public Service Beginnings
Dick Cheney's journey into public life started pretty early, you know, after his college days. He began his career in Washington, D.C., in the late 1960s, working as a congressional intern. This kind of start is typical for many who eventually reach high levels in government, actually.
He quickly moved up, serving in various staff positions. One of his most notable early roles was as White House Chief of Staff for President Gerald Ford. This was a very significant position, giving him a lot of insight and experience in how the executive branch operates, as a matter of fact. Being Chief of Staff is a role with immense responsibility, requiring a deep understanding of government functions and policy.
These early government roles, while important for building a career, usually come with a standard public servant's salary. They lay the groundwork for future opportunities but don't typically lead to massive personal wealth right away. It's more about building connections and gaining experience, you know, for what comes next. Public service salaries, while comfortable, are generally transparent and fixed, unlike the more variable compensation found in the private sector.
His time as a U.S. Representative for Wyoming, which lasted for ten years, also falls into this category. As a member of Congress, he earned a steady salary, representing his constituents and participating in legislative processes. This period further solidified his political standing and expanded his network within Washington, you know, setting him up for even bigger roles.
So, while these initial decades in public service were crucial for his career development and influence, they were not the primary drivers of the substantial net worth he would later achieve. Instead, they provided the experience and reputation that would prove valuable in subsequent career moves, especially his transition to the private sector, as a matter of fact.
